What is an Accident Injury Claim Attorney?
An accident injury claim attorney is a legal expert concentrated on representing individuals who have actually sustained injuries in accidents. Their main goal is to help customers acquire compensation for damages, including medical expenses, lost wages, discomfort and suffering, and more. The intricacies of accident law require the competence of these lawyers to guarantee that victims get fair treatment and compensation from insurance companies or at-fault parties.

The Process of Filing an Accident Injury Claim
The process of filing a claim can be complicated and varies depending upon the situations. Below is a streamlined introduction of the stages involved:
| Stage | Description |
|---|---|
| Assessment | The customer consults with the attorney to discuss the accident, injuries, and possible damages. |
| Examination | The attorney gathers evidence, consisting of medical records, authorities reports, and witness statements. |
| Suing | An official claim is filed with the insurer or appropriate legal entity. |
| Settlement | The attorney works out with the insurer to reach a fair settlement. |
| Lawsuits | If negotiations fail, the attorney gets ready for trial and represents the client in court if needed. |
| Settlement or Verdict | The case concludes with either a settlement agreement or a decision from a judge or jury. |

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Just how much does it cost to employ an accident injury claim attorney?
Most accident injury claim lawyers work on a contingency fee basis, suggesting they just get paid if you win your case. Their fees typically vary from 25% to 40% of the settlement amount.
2. How long do I need to sue?
The statute of constraints varies by state but normally ranges from one to 3 years after the accident. It's important to consult an attorney as quickly as possible to avoid missing out on the due date.
3. What should I do instantly after an accident?
Seek medical attention if required, document the accident scene, gather witness info, and contact an accident injury claim attorney to discuss your case.
4. Will my case go to trial?
Not all cases wind up in court. Many claims are fixed through negotiation and settlement. Nevertheless, if a reasonable contract can not be reached, your attorney will prepare to take the case to trial.
5. What kind of compensation can I expect?
Compensation can vary widely based upon the specifics of the case, including medical expenses, lost incomes, discomfort and suffering, and other damages related to the accident.
